在C语言标准中,建议使用int main()因为它明确地返回了一个整数值给操作系统,表明程序的退出状态;而void main()则没有返回任何值,对于一些编译器而言可能不符合标准。 一、返回类型差异 在C语言的多数实现中,main函数是程序启动时调用的第一个函数。根据C语言标准,main函数应当返回一个整型值(int),这个值是程序的退出状态。int m
C语言中的“void main()”是什么意思 简介 void main()表示函数无返回值,就是说在程序的结尾处不需要加上return 0。而return是在函数体中,用来返回特定值的。一个C程序中必须至少有一个函数,而且其中必须有一个并且仅有一个以main为名,这个函数称为主函数,主函数是整个程序的入口。扩展资料:基本数据类...
1 void main是C语言中定义main函数返回类型的一种方式。2 在C语言中,main函数的返回类型可以是int或者void。使用void main定义的函数没有返回值,而使用int main定义的函数需要返回一个整型值。3 如果你想使用void main定义main函数,可以这样写:void main(){//在这里编写你的代码}需要注意的是,vo...
明确答案:在C语言中,`void main`表示主函数没有返回值。它是程序的入口点,即程序执行的起始点。详细解释:1. `void main`的含义:在C语言中,`main`函数是程序的入口点。当程序开始执行时,它首先调用`main`函数。`void`关键字表示`main`函数没有返回值。这意味着函数执行完成后,不会向调用者...
void 是空的意思,main()是主函数连起来写void main()就是说主函数无返回值。在C语言中的函数有3中(1)你自己写的函数,你自己定义函数的功能,函数有无返回值(2)C语言自带的函数(已经编写好的,你可以随时调用),这些函数都是有返回值的。(3)main函数,最特殊的函数。C语言必需要有的函数,否则程序无法运行。ma...
used, as they are local to the function in which they are declared):int main(int argc, char ...
1、首先在电脑中打开C语言编程软件,创建程序,如下图所示。2、然后使用void函数代码,如下图所示。3、接着在void代码下一行中,输入如下图所示代码。4、输入万抽,这样就可以调用函数了,如下图所示。5、最后还可以加入参数,注意return是不能返回的在void里。新版...
C语言中,“void main”是程序的入口点。详细解释如下:1. void的含义 在C语言中,`void` 是一种特殊的数据类型,表示无类型。当函数返回值为`void`时,意味着该函数不返回任何值。在`main`函数中,`void`表示该函数不返回任何状态信息给操作系统。2. main函数的角色 在C程序中,`main...
int main(void) { return 42; } Compiling it to ARM assembly language, using gcc (as an aside: Acorn's own C compiler reports a warning withvoid main(void)and converts it to an integer function returning zero) gives the following: ...
int main(void) { if (0) main(42); } 在C++ 中int main()和int main(void)是等效的,但在 C 中让括号空着代表编译器对是否接受参数保持沉默。在 C 语言中 main() 省略返回类型也就相当说明返回类型为 int 型,不过这种用法在 C++ 中逐渐被淘汰。虽然 void main()在很多系统都适用,但他毕竟不是标准...